AUDIBERTI, Jacques.- Lagune hérissée. Texte inédit. (Lithographies originales de Carzou). Paris, Société des Cent Une, 1958. Gr. et fort in-4°. Relié par Simone Fontanes : plein maroquin blanc cassé, plats ornés d'un décor géométrique aux traits dorés ou noirs et de listels de cuir bleu clair et ocre, dos lisse, doublures et gardes de daim bleu clair, tranches dorées sur témoins, couv. et dos cons. Sous chemise en demi-maroq. blanc cassé et plats de papier artisanal dans les brun et bleu clair (dos de la chemise lég. jauni), sous étui.
20 lithographies en couleurs : plat sup. de la couverture, 15 hors-texte, 2 bandeaux et 2 culs-de-lampe par Carzou (Alep en Syrie 1907-2000 France), artiste multidisciplinaire qui a laissé des oeuvres en tapisserie, céramique, peinture, décoration d'intérieur, pour le théâtre, etc.
Edition originale tirée à 145 ex. sur vélin d'Arches à la forme signés par l'artiste et les présidente et vice-présidente de la Société bibliophilique (n° 44).
Ex. enrichi d'une des 8 suites en noir sur vélin d'Arches (il a été tiré 58 suites accompagnées d'une litho refusée dont 38 en couleurs et 20 en noir).
Dans une reliure de Simone Fontanes, qui exerça à Paris de 1958 à 1981, et dont le décor répond au style de Carzou. Un des plus beaux livres illustrés par Carzou.
